BiopSee
Advanced Image Guided Prostate Biopsy System

BiopSee is a MedCom managed project co-financed by HessenAgentur (Land Hessen marketing agency) within the LOEWE framework (Landes-Offensive zur Entwicklung Wissenschaftlichökonomischer Ekszellenz). The goal is development of a novel prostate biopsy system allowing high precision, multimodality and a direct link for further treatment procedure.

The innovation of the project is transferring procedure steps from the treatment to the diagnostics.

Based on earlier research work by in Klinikum Offenbach and other international groups, it has been decided to implement the stereotactic transperineal approach for the prostate biopsy. This means superior precision as within brachytherapy (interventional radiation oncology) applications, at the cost of slightly higher procedure complexity compared to the traditional transrectal method.

Within the project, MedCom together with the Department of Medical Physics & Engineering Klinikum Offenbach will design a custom ultrasound probe and a dedicated device cart containing the processor unit with an integrated ultrasound device. GfM will be responsible for the navigation hardware: a motorized stepper/encoder combination holding the ultrasound probe and a motorized needle guide.

On the software side, MedCom will develop an application featuring:

 US image acquisition
 Multimodality and DICOM data import
 Image fusion
 Biopsy procedure planning (e.g. statistical & targeted)
 Needle guiding environment
 Procedure documentation
 Treatment system data system link
 Database and DICOM Archive connectivity

The big potential for the product are patients with previous negative biopsy history but with still increasing cancer indications (PSA). The next big chance is usage of the BiopSee product as an information source for focal therapy approaches where the previously localized tumor region(s) within the prostate are treated by any of the available technology for energy deposition: radiation, radiofrequency waves, laser beams or high intensity focusing ultrasound.

Partners:

 MedCom – Project Management, Software Development
 GfM – Hardware Development
 Klinikum Offenbach – Technical and Methodological Validation, Research Feedback
